Understanding game math and RTP in a brand new casino not on gamstop

Game math is the backbone of every casino title, and a brand new casino not on gamstop will feature a range of RTP, volatility, and hit frequency profiles. RTP, or return to player, is a theoretical percentage calculated over a long horizon across many spins or hands; it does not guarantee what any single session will return. Volatility or variance describes how outcomes are clustered around the mean: high volatility games pay larger sums less frequently, while low volatility games offer smaller wins more often. Hit frequency indicates how often a win occurs within a given time frame. A payout distribution shows how often different payout tiers appear as you play. Bonus mechanics and wagering rules at a brand new casino not on gamstop

Bonuses can be a major draw at a brand new casino not on gamstop, but they come with terms that can significantly affect your play. Wagering requirements specify how many times bets must be staked before a withdrawal is allowed, while game weighting determines how much different titles contribute toward completion. Some promotions may have expiry dates, maximum bet rules, or restrictions on certain game types.
